Since November 2008, I joined the Global COE project "Maths for Industry" of the Maths department of Kyushu university.

My research area lies in between Mathematics and Computer Science.
"Computer algebra" or "Symbolic Computation" aims at studying with algortihms and computers the equations arising in algebraic theories,
like polynomial equations and differential/finite-difference equations.

Particularly I am working around "Polynomial System Solving". Usually,
the Groebner bases are used, but "triangular decomposition" is another promising method, in which I am contributing in term of complexity and comparision with lexicographical Groebner bases.

I also have interests in other topics lying at the frontier of Algebra
anc Computer Science, like cryptography and error-correcting codes,
but also algebraic graph theory. I plan to contribute soon in Algrbaic Graph Theory, with the construction of so-called "expander graphs", that have many important applications.
